Output 75bde8b9991d032368fde422822467d9eb3d8721927503198e752c8fe1a52574:0

value
268366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f09cac2e096bf894bcf3112700d963cd91bd3934 OP_EQUAL
address
3PdFnPFyPuTLQMKQHd6WzL7Dg5JEatfcn9
transaction
75bde8b9991d032368fde422822467d9eb3d8721927503198e752c8fe1a52574